California’s Family PACT program is an excellent example of a successful state-federal partnership in providing cost-effective and comprehensive family planning services to low-income residents. The history and success of the program has been detailed in a series of summary fact sheets which are easily accessible to professional audiences, advocates, policymakers, and the public.
